
Energy-saving electric heaters are electrical heating devices resembling radiators, suitable for a variety of public places such as offices, hotels, shopping malls, residential areas, schools, and train station waiting rooms. They offer portability, mobility, energy savings, and low cost. The working principle combines thermal superconductivity technology with heating elements, not only providing quick heating and cooling but also achieving energy efficiency and low energy consumption.
